The Risks of Commercial Password Platforms: Avoiding Centralized Key Farms

Outsourcing your primary cryptographic credentials, master access phrases, and administrative infrastructure keys to commercial cloud-based password platforms introduces an immediate point of failure to your security model. These proprietary services require you to transmit encrypted data chunks over external network paths and store your key files on centralized data servers. For independent publishers, maintaining an explicit avoid list of cloud-synchronized credential managers is a vital practice to protect your core digital properties from external server leaks.

The Hidden Telemetry Systems in Commercial Security Apps

Many commercial credential platforms bundle extensive analytics systems, tracking scripts, and crash-reporting services inside their mobile and desktop applications. These embedded daemons monitor how often you open your vault, track your physical device locations, and log your active usage times. Because these platforms function within a continuous web tracking environment to sync files, their tracking hooks can map your operational behavior and stream that system metadata back to corporate database arrays.

How Centralized Platforms Exploit Web Browser Settings

Cloud-synchronized credential utilities rely heavily on browser extensions to automate credential injection on login pages. From an architectural perspective, allowing an external extension to modify your active web browser settings opens up a massive local vulnerability. Aggressive marketing networks and client-side tracking scripts can target these browser-layer extensions to intercept session parameters, compromising your access keys before they even leave your computer.

Transitioning to Local Key Containment

To secure your access network effectively, you must eliminate cloud-based security dependencies completely. Shifting your credential infrastructure to highly hardened local password vaults ensures your master key files stay entirely on physical hardware you own. Keeping your credentials inside an encrypted, offline database blocks external script interrogations, ensuring your access keys remain safe from data leaks and server-side tracking loops.
